CT_TARGET is composed as "${CT_ARCH}${CT_ARCH_SUFFIX}", so CT_TARGET may
become something like "armv7", for example. This is used by the configure
script to set the "CPU" variable in the Makefile, leading to a commad line
containing
-DTARGET_armv7 -DTARGET_CPU="armv7"
In this case the compilation of elf2flt.c fails with "Don't know how to
support your CPU architecture??". Passsing "CPU=${CT_ARCH}" in the make
command line overrides the configured value and solves the problem.

Rework configure logic wrt GNU autotools
|
|
Rather than requiring them of a certain version, detect if they are present
(and have sufficient version) and select an appropriate companion tool
otherwise. The reason is that, for example, most recent gettext requires
automake 1.15, but the newest available CentOS has 1.13. Hence, the option
to "upgrade your system" does not apply, and the warning comment above
the companion tools is rather scary.
With this approach, it will work out of the box - either by using the host's
tools, or by building them as needed. Note that the user can still change
the setting in the config.
While there, propagate the new version checking macro to awk/bash/host binutils,
and switch from --with-foo=xxx to officially blessed FOO=xxx: the latter
does not require checking for bogus values (i.e., --with-foo, --without-foo)
and AC_PROG_* macros recognize the corresponding settings without further
modifications. For now, I kept --with-foo=, if only to complain and steer
people to the new way. To be cleaned up after a release.
